Abstract(in English) In this report, we propose a method for recognizing positions of vehicle groups. In the proposed method, connected vehicles share surrounding vehicles' relative positions detected by those connected vehicles' range sensors via inter-vehicle communication. By composing those pieces of information into a single view, each of the connected vehicles can recognize the vehicle groups ahead, which cannot be recognized standalone. By utilizing the distance information obtained from two different information sources, the correct relationship among neighboring vehicles can be obtained. We have conducted a preliminary experiment to confirm the effectiveness of the approach.
